23 {
24  // check the given frame
25  if(!frameBuffer.isAudioFrame())
26  {
27  LOG_WARN("The given frame is not a valid audio frame: allocate a new AVSample to put generated data into it.");
28  frameBuffer.clear();
29  static_cast<AudioFrame&>(frameBuffer).allocateAVSample(_frameDesc);
30  }
31 
32  // Check channel layout of the given frame to be able to copy audio data to it.
33  // @see Frame.copyData method
34  if(frameBuffer.getAVFrame().channel_layout == 0)
35  {
36  const size_t channelLayout = av_get_default_channel_layout(frameBuffer.getAVFrame().channels);
37  LOG_WARN("Channel layout en the audio frame is not set. Set it to '" << channelLayout << "' to be able to copy silence data.")
38  av_frame_set_channel_layout(&frameBuffer.getAVFrame(), channelLayout);
39  }
40 
41  // Generate silent
42  if(!_inputFrame)
43  {
44  // Generate the silent only once
45  if(!_silent)
46  {
47  AudioFrame& audioBuffer = static_cast<AudioFrame&>(frameBuffer);
48  _silent = new AudioFrame(audioBuffer.desc());
49 
50  std::stringstream msg;
51  msg << "Generate a silence with the following features:" << std::endl;
52  msg << "sample rate = " << _silent->getSampleRate() << std::endl;
53  msg << "number of channels = " << _silent->getNbChannels() << std::endl;
54  msg << "sample format = " << getSampleFormatName(_silent->getSampleFormat()) << std::endl;
55  msg << "number of samples per channel = " << _silent->getNbSamplesPerChannel() << std::endl;
56  LOG_INFO(msg.str())
57 
58  // Set the number of samples of silence to the number of samples of the given frame
59  // (which was allocated to expect this number of samples).
60  _silent->setNbSamplesPerChannel(frameBuffer.getAVFrame().nb_samples);
61  }
62  LOG_DEBUG("Copy data of the silence when decode next frame")
63  frameBuffer.copyData(*_silent);
64  }
65  // Take audio frame from _inputFrame
66  else
67  {
68  LOG_DEBUG("Copy data of the audio specified when decode next frame")
69  frameBuffer.copyData(*_inputFrame);
70  }
71  return true;
72 }
